FOR SALE - Turbo Mike’s (from IPD) Insane Turbo

This is a full blown Porsche Turbo designed to deliver performance that defies physics. Although it can and has been used as a "daily driver" it was built for speed. This is the ultimate drivers car for driving enthusiasts looking for unmatched performance.

1974 Chassis with 993 A.I.R. Body Kit
860 WHP before Current Turbo Upgrades
Paint: Flat Graphite

ENGINE: 3.8L Twin Turbo
Complete Professionally built Engine / Freshly Rebuilt - Under 4000 miles
RSR Motorsport Case
993 Chamfered Crank
Carillo Rods
3.8L Mahle Turbo Pistons and Cylinders
Big Valve 993 Reinforced / Flycut / Flame Ring Heads / Aluminum Silicon Guides / Aasco Valve Springs / Titanium Retainers
Cams: 104 Profile
Andial 993 Cam Towers converted to Mechanical Rocker Arms
Latest Fine Thread A1 Head Studs
Turbos: Custom Ball Bearing Garrett Motorsport Division Turbos with GT35 Turbine and Custom 75 lb per minute compression wheel.
Dual Tial Wastegates & Dual Tial Blow Off Valves
Huge Custom Intercooler with Dual Inlet and Dual Outlet
993 Intake Manifold with One Off IPD Plenum Design
Custom Fabricated Headers
BBI Autosport Exhaust
Stand Alone F.A.S.T. (Fuel Air Spark Technology) ECU/DME
83 lb injectors
Accufab Fuel Pressure Regulator
Custom Built External Twin Bosch Fuel Pumps running in parralel
2 6AL Digital Ignition boxes combined with J&S Knock Controller.
Complete 993 Oiling System, including tank and cooler
Custom Methanol Injection
Blitz Boost Controller
Andial Intercooler Temp Gauge
Greddy Digital Fuel Pressure Gauge
Engine has been completely built and tuned by “Turbo” Mike from IPD.
 
TRANSMISSION
993 6 Speed Trans with LSD
Custom built Carbon on Carbon Triple Disc Clutch from Tilton (recently serviced)
Tilton Pressure Plate
Porsche Motorsport Fly Wheel
Complete Clutch Package weighs around 16 lbs. with hardware
Custom Short Shifter

SUSPENSION
Brand New FOX Double Adjustable Racing Suspension with 450 lb Springs (Front) and 700 lb Spring (Rear)
993 Turbo “Big Red” Calipers and Rotors
ERP Spring Plates
Custom Cromoly Axles and CV’s with Billet Hubs

INTERIOR
Custom Built Stereo System
993 Gauge Conversion
996 Sport Seats and new carpet
Custom Shaped Boom Box to Fit Rear Seats
Too much to list

WHEELS & TIRES
Custom Built Kenesis 3 Piece Wheels 18X12 and 18X9.
Toyo RA1 Tires with low miles. 335 Rears

MISC.
993 Xenon Headlights

Originally Posted by tarheelturbo
Have you ever had it corner balance? i would be very curious as to the weight? You mentioned power before current turbo setup.. can you elaborate? We is a good time to call?
It has been corner balanced but we can't find the exact numbers right now. The total weigh of the car is 2900 pounds, and that is with a very heavy stereo system (at least 100 pounds).

The car put down 860 to the tires with a T3 stage 3 turbine and 50 mm E-family compressor wheels (@ 48 pound/minute) at 26 psi and running C16 fuel.

Since then, A1 Technology head studs have been installled, new 104 cams, Custom IPD Plenum, 80mm throttle body (up from 68mm), New Garrett GT35 Full Ball Bearing Turbines with custom compressor wheel from Garrett Motorsport capable of 75 pounds/minute.

Since then the motor has been replaced with virtually all new hardward. The car is CONSIDERABLY faster and we approximate the new power output to be over 1000 WHP.

The car now also runs a 100% Methanol injection system.

We are planning to perfrom a dyno test session soon to validate our theories.
